@Override public XDDFChartData.Series addSeries(XDDFDataSource<?> category, XDDFNumericalDataSource<? extends Number> values) { final int index = this.series.size(); final CTScatterSer ctSer = this.chart.addNewSer(); ctSer.addNewXVal(); ctSer.addNewYVal(); ctSer.addNewIdx().setVal(index); ctSer.addNewOrder().setVal(index); final Series added = new Series(ctSer, category, values); this.series.add(added); return added; }
/** * @param size * <dl><dt>Minimum inclusive:</dt><dd>2</dd><dt>Maximum inclusive:</dt><dd>72</dd></dl> * @since 4.0.1 */ public void setMarkerSize(short size) { if (size < 2 || 72 < size) { throw new IllegalArgumentException("Minimum inclusive: 2; Maximum inclusive: 72"); } CTMarker marker = getMarker(); if (marker.isSetSize()) { marker.getSize().setVal(size); } else { marker.addNewSize().setVal(size); } }
/** * @param size * <dl><dt>Minimum inclusive:</dt><dd>2</dd><dt>Maximum inclusive:</dt><dd>72</dd></dl> * @since 4.0.1 */ public void setMarkerSize(short size) { if (size < 2 || 72 < size) { throw new IllegalArgumentException("Minimum inclusive: 2; Maximum inclusive: 72"); } CTMarker marker = getMarker(); if (marker.isSetSize()) { marker.getSize().setVal(size); } else { marker.addNewSize().setVal(size); } }
@Override public XDDFChartData.Series addSeries(XDDFDataSource<?> category, XDDFNumericalDataSource<? extends Number> values) { final int index = this.series.size(); final CTScatterSer ctSer = this.chart.addNewSer(); ctSer.addNewXVal(); ctSer.addNewYVal(); ctSer.addNewIdx().setVal(index); ctSer.addNewOrder().setVal(index); final Series added = new Series(ctSer, category, values); this.series.add(added); return added; }
public XDDFScatterChartData(CTScatterChart chart, Map<Long, XDDFChartAxis> categories, Map<Long, XDDFValueAxis> values) { this.chart = chart; for (CTScatterSer series : chart.getSerList()) { this.series.add(new Series(series, series.getXVal(), series.getYVal())); } defineAxes(categories, values); }
/** * @since 4.0.1 */ public void setMarkerStyle(MarkerStyle style) { CTMarker marker = getMarker(); if (marker.isSetSymbol()) { marker.getSymbol().setVal(style.underlying); } else { marker.addNewSymbol().setVal(style.underlying); } }
/** * @since 4.0.1 */ public void setMarkerStyle(MarkerStyle style) { CTMarker marker = getMarker(); if (marker.isSetSymbol()) { marker.getSymbol().setVal(style.underlying); } else { marker.addNewSymbol().setVal(style.underlying); } }
public XDDFScatterChartData(CTScatterChart chart, Map<Long, XDDFChartAxis> categories, Map<Long, XDDFValueAxis> values) { this.chart = chart; for (CTScatterSer series : chart.getSerList()) { this.series.add(new Series(series, series.getXVal(), series.getYVal())); } defineAxes(categories, values); }